DONT EAT HER FOOD!” Luna Layla fed one daughter while starving another. That’s because Talia was her step daughter whom she wanted to see fat and ugly. And her own daughter, Marcy? Layla trained Marcy to be beautiful. Worthy of the strongest alpha. But everything changed when Marcy asked the magic mirror: “Mirror, mirror on the wall, Who’s the prettiest girl of all, The one the strongest Alpha will crown?” Mirror: “Your stepsister Talia” Marcy swelled up in anger. Marcy: “Mama! Look what the mirror is saying! You have to do something!” Luna Layla went crazy in rage. She locked Talia in the dungeon and said "She will be raised like an ugly pig, not a beautiful princess." So Talia grew up like an animal, eating with pigs and getting fat like one. But Luna layla didn't realise that Talia’s true beauty didn't lie in her looks but in her scent. Scent is the true identity of a wolf. One which stayed with her even when her wolf was suppressed by years of beating and humiliation. Even Talia’s father, Alpha Edward hated her for being a bastard child. Marcy’s parents decided to put Talia in the same school as Marcy. Talia was shocked but later she realised it was so that Marcy can humiliate Talia daily. One day, Marcy slipped a fake Valentine's card into Talia’s locker. Meet me by the fountain after class. For one stupid second… Talia thought someone actually liked her. Instead, the entire school was waiting there to humiliate her. The moment Talia showed up, they shoved her into the freezing fountain while everyone laughed and filmed her. Marcy stood there smiling like a queen watching an execution. “Look at her. Even the water is disgusted by her.” That was Talia’s life. At school, she was bullied for being wolfless. At home, she was tortured for existing. Her stepmother, Luna Layla, secretly pumped her body with wolfsbane and hormones for years so she’d stay weak, overweight, and undesirable forever. Because as long as she looked like a monster… Marcy would always shine brighter. But the worst day of her life happened in the school parking lot. A group of Alpha boys cornered Talia behind the buses. their hands grabbed her. Their laughter made her anxious. The panic choking her chest. And then— someone stepped in. Tall. Dangerous. Beautiful. The stranger ripped those boys off her like they were nothing. He beat them so badly they ran bleeding. Then he turned toward Talia. And for the first time in her life… Someone looked at her with kindness instead of disgust. “Are you hurt?” Talia couldn’t even answer. Because nobody had ever cared enough to ask her that before. Then he disappeared. No name. No goodbye. Nothing. But that moment made Talia smile for the first time. ‘Will he come back to save me again?’ - She thought. Years passed, and she forgot about the boy. Because somehow, her life only became crueller. Marcy became obsessed with destroying Talia. One day, she locked her inside a tiny attic room for months. No food. No sunlight. Just water… enough to keep her alive. Talia thought she was going to die there. But something strange happened instead. The weight started melting off Talia’s body. Her face changed. Her hair started growing longer. By the time Marcy finally let Talia out… She didn’t even look like the same girl anymore. That’s when Marcy truly started hating her. She started physically torturing Talia. Punished anyone who showed her kindness. And made sure she never forgot her place. I am Talia. This is my story. A bastard child of the red moon pack turned into a wolfless slave. One day when I was scrubbing the floor, I heard a news. But little did I know that it is going to change my life. Rumours spread through the kingdom. Alpha Damon was coming. Leader of the Dark Howlers. The strongest Alpha King alive. A man powerful enough to wipe out entire packs. And he was coming for one reason. To marry Marcy. The entire Red Moon Pack exploded with excitement. Marcy spent weeks preparing for his arrival while I scrubbed floors like a ghost nobody noticed. Then one day, the gates of the Red Moon opened. A convoy of black armoured wolves from the Dark Howler’s pack entered the kingdom. And at the center of them stood Alpha Damon. Powerful. Terrifying. Beautiful. The entire kingdom bowed before him. And little did Talia know… the Alpha King standing in front of her— was the same stranger who once saved her in that parking lot years ago. And the craziest part? Nobody knew. Not Marcy. Not Talia. Not even Damon himself. Will they recognise each other? Will Damon save Talia… like he did years ago? He was the most powerful Alpha in all of North America. Women threw themselves at him. Rulers feared him. He could seduce a she-wolf with a glance, or tear out a man’s throat just as easily. Damon was untouchable. He scorned the idea of love. Rejected every political match. Not a single potential bride, despite the many presented, could win his affection. None were worthy of being his Luna, the proud she-wolf to rule by his side. Love was a distraction, an attempt to tame him. And Damon would never be tamed. Still, there were those who tried. Alpha Edward, leader of the Red Moon pack, was desperate to secure his political power. He invited Damon to meet his daughter, Princess Marcy, beautiful, cunning, cruel. She intended to make him hers. Talia feared their union. Would Marcy succeed where so many others had failed? Would Marcy’s cruelty only intensify as Luna to such a powerful Alpha? The moment Alpha Damon stepped onto Red Moon Pack grounds with his mated Betas, Caden and Maya, something felt off. His wolf stirred uneasily beneath the surface. Damon didn’t need confirmation; he already knew: no one in the Red Moon Pack could be trusted. They all sat down in the dining hall, its gaudy opulence a reflection of Red Moon’s inflated ego. Marcy arrived fashionably late, every detail of her appearance sharpened like a blade. Shimmering blond hair, a sculpted figure. She was the type of girl who got what she wanted. Her friend, Nora, wasn’t as restrained. She eyed Damon with hunger, her gaze sliding over him like a caress. The rumors had reached her ears: about his appetite, his stamina, his size. She didn’t care that Marcy was supposed to win the Alpha’s hand. Nora wanted a taste for herself. Marcy’s mother, Luna Layla, noticed the heat in Nora’s stare… and the flicker of fury in her daughter’s eyes. “Marcy,” Layla said, too sweetly, “Why don’t you show Alpha Damon to his room so you two can… talk?” While the Red Moon Pack celebrated Damon’s arrival, elsewhere in the kitchens, Talia worked until the sweat stung her eyes. All she could dream of was the scraps she might scavenge when the feast was over. The other Omegas had different plans for her. Anna, their cruel ringleader, stepped into Talia’s path, towering over her, “Listen up, slave.” The other Omegas giggled behind her like hyenas. Anna’s lips twisted into a cruel smirk. “You’re going to deliver towels to Alpha Damon’s room.” Talia froze. “Right now? But... what if he’s inside?” Anna raised her hand, ready to strike. “Are you questioning me?” Talia flinched, her heart pounding. Without her wolf, she was defenseless against the bullies. Without another word, she took the towels and hurried off, every step dragging her closer to the Alpha’s quarters and whatever fate awaited her behind that door. When Talia entered the room, she froze. Damon was in his room. But he wasn’t alone. There was Marcy. On her knees. Between Damon’s legs. Marcy whipped around, her eyes blazing with fury as they locked onto Talia’s. The insolence! A jolt of fear shot up Talia’s spine. Retribution would be certain. Damon’s eyes snapped to Talia. “Stop!” he barked. But Talia was gone, bolting from the room, too terrified to look back. What Talia didn’t know, what she couldn’t have known, is that in that moment, Damon’s world had shifted. Her scent. It hit his veins like a spark of kindling, igniting something primal within him. Could it be? His inner wolf howled the truth within him, again and again. She, a lowly omega, a serving girl without a friend, was his fated mate? Ignoring the mocking laughter of Anna and the others, Talia ran until she reached the attic, shoving the cabinet against the door before collapsing in the corner, struggling to quiet her frantic breathing. 'Is this it? Is this the day I die?' Back in Damon’s room, Marcy landed clumsily on her backside as Damon shoved her away, his expression thunderous and unreadable. "Who was that girl?" he demanded, hastily buttoning his pants. Marcy knew exactly who she was. Talia. That wolf-less bitch. How dare she step into an Alpha’s chambers uninvited? And worse, if word got out that Marcy had been pleasuring Damon before he’d even proposed... she’d be humiliated. A laughingstock. Her reputation would be in shreds. Marcy’s jaw clenched with fury. She should’ve done more than just beat the girl this morning. But Damon didn’t notice Marcy’s simmering rage. He was too distracted, his mind replaying the moment when she walked in. How that intoxicating scent, freesia and citrus, had struck him. How his wolf had howled, wild and urgent. All he could think about was pulling her into his arms. 'Mate.' His wolf howled in confirmation. He had never expected to hear that word. Never wanted to. And yet, the moment Talia entered the room, something inside him had shifted, changed. His wolf growled inside him. 'Find her!' Damon clenched his jaw. "Find her,” He ordered. “Now." Marcy hesitated, she was confused. Why would an Alpha give a shit about a slave? Damon’s Alpha energy radiated off of her, making her lower her head. "Yes, Alpha Damon." But Marcy already knew. She’d be doing much more than just finding her… Meanwhile, Damon paced, running his tongue over his teeth, irritated beyond reason. His body still ached with unfinished release, but the thought of Marcy’s coconut scent made him recoil. It wasn’t her scent he wanted, it wasn’t her body against his that he needed. It was her. Talia. The girl with the smart doe eyes and copper-colored hair. [SFX: HEAVY FOOTSTEPS ECHOING DOWN THE HALLWAY] Damon prowled through the packhouse, inhaling deeply. Nothing. No trace of her scent. His wolf snarled. 'Find her!' 'If she was really my mate, why did she run? Why didn’t she feel it too?' 'You had another woman on her knees in front of you,' his wolf sneered. 'What did you expect? That she’d throw herself into your arms?' Damon scowled. His instincts screamed at him to chase, but logic held him back. He needed to stay in control. If he lost control and Marcy found out the truth, there was no telling what they would do to her! For now, he would wait. [SFX: KNOCKS ON THE DOOR] Later that night, Marcy returned to Damon’s chambers. She couldn't wait to tell him how she put the girl in her place, that wretched, wolf-less slave. But when she saw Damon standing there, Marcy forgot all about the girl. And she would make him forget all about her too. But Damon barely acknowledged her, his mind consumed by the memory of that freesia scent. Marcy advanced, “Hello, Damon.” Damon swiftly turned toward the door to see Marcy peeking in. He wondered if she even knocked, but even if she did, he probably wouldn't have noticed. He never felt this distracted! What if that was an enemy? That copper-haired girl already caused him to be weak, and he didn't even acknowledge their mate bond. "Why are you here?" Damon asked. "You look tense..." Marcy said while reluctantly putting her palms on Damon's firm chest. "I can help you relax." Damon's lips lifted into a half-smirk. "And how would you do that?" "I know that nothing is confirmed, but technically, we are engaged," Damon observed her fingers as they moved slightly. She felt him out over the thin fabric of his shirt. He noticed a big ring on her right middle finger, an oval-shaped ruby with small diamonds surrounding it. Damon looked at her almond-shaped blue eyes, straight nose, and full lips, and he confirmed that she objectively appeared attractive. Damon felt his wolf's anger and dejection, but he decided to ignore it. Unaware of the conversation Damon had with his wolf, Marcy inched closer to Damon and she smiled seductively. "I can..." Before Marcy could finish her sentence, Damon's hand landed at the back of her head, and he pulled her closer for a kiss, pulling her toward the bed. “Wait,” Marcy breathed. "Wait?” Damon replied, “What happened to were technically engaged? Get out." Marcy didn't understand. "What?" "I said... GET OUT!" The clock struck two. Damon lay restless, tension coiled in his muscles, his thoughts tangled in a torment he refused to name. The oppressive stillness of the Red Moon packhouse suffocated him. He needed air. Control. Escape. He moved silently, intent on a midnight run—until it hit him. Freesia. That intoxicating scent. Sweet citrus and wild temptation. His pulse pounded, his body moving before his mind caught up, drawn to the scent like a predator to prey. His hunt led him to the kitchen, shadow pooling in the corner, the hum of the refrigerator filling the quiet. And there she was. A small figure bathed in the cold glow of the open fridge, unaware of the danger lurking just behind her. Damon closed the distance. Too close. Close enough that his heat ghosted over her nape, close enough that he could imagine how she’d feel beneath him. Soft. His. "Mhm." His voice came unbidden, dark, possessive. Talia gasped, jerking back—right into him. [SFX: SHARP INHALE, HEAD THUDDING AGAINST SHELF] She spun, eyes wide, body trembling. Fear. A scent he despised on her. "Aw," she whimpered, rubbing the back of her head, shrinking under his gaze. Wrong move, little one. You’re not leaving. She scurried sideways, but Damon was faster, his arm blocking her escape. "What are you sorry for?" he murmured, his voice low, dangerous. She stammered, refusing to meet his eye, her lip caught between her teeth—a sight that shouldn’t send heat curling in his gut, but damn it, it did. He cupped her chin, tilting her face toward the light. Sparks. A wildfire licked up his arm, searing through his vein. His wolf howled, triumphant. Mate. But that momentary euphoria crashed when he saw her bruise. His grip tightened. Rage. "What happened?" His voice was no longer smooth. It was a blade, sharp with violence. She flinched. "I—I fell." "Lies." His thumb ghosted over the mark on her cheek. It was shaped like—a ring. Marcy. His wolf roared inside him, demanding blood. Demanding vengeance. "Who did this?" he growled. Talia shuddered. "No one." A lie. A plea. A desperate attempt to protect the monster who hurt her. Damon inhaled deeply, trying to rein in the storm inside him, but her scent—the sweetness, the fragility—it wrecked him. "I will not hurt you," he swore, his tone softer now, but she didn't believe him. He could see it in the way her body coiled, ready to run. Then, she did. Gone. Vanished. She had run from him AGAIN, Damon couldn’t believe it. [SFX: DOOR SWINGING SHUT, FOOTSTEP FLEEING] Damon stood frozen for a second. Then—"Damn it!" His wolf snarled. Find her. Damon’s body moved on instinct, chasing the fading scent of freesia into the night. Damon halted in the middle of the garden, nostrils flaring as he inhaled deeply, searching for her scent. The freesia and citrus still lingered in the air, but it was interwoven with the overpowering fragrance of hydrangeas and roses, scattered wildly by the wind. "Shit!" he cursed, his fists clenching. "I lost her. Why did she run?" 'Maybe because you scared the soul out of her.' His wolf growled. Damon frowned. 'I scared her?' 'You grabbed her, cornered her, demanded answers... You think she’s not used to being mistreated? And let’s not forget, the first time she saw you, another she-wolf was on her knees for you, and you barked at her to stop. Hardly a warm introduction, if I may say.' Damon cursed under his breath. He hadn’t considered it from that angle. The girl haunted him. Her wide, fearful eyes. The bruises marring her delicate face. The way she shrank when he spoke. It made something primal inside him snap. 'If she’s my mate, why didn’t she feel it? She should have wanted to be near me, not running for her life.' 'Maybe she doesn’t know you’re her mate.' 'Is she too young?' 'No, she’s small and malnourished, but she’s definitely over eighteen.' His wolf hesitated. 'The problem is... I can’t sense her wolf.' Damon’s body stiffened. 'She’s a human?' That thought made him recoil. A human? The Moon Goddess paired a fragile human with an Alpha like him? That was insanity. 'No,' his wolf corrected. 'She’s a she-wolf. But for some reason, her inner wolf hasn’t awakened. It could be abuse. Starvation. Or something darker. Maybe… her wolf has been silenced.” Silenced? Who would do such a thing? What reason could they possibly have to justify such cruelty? Ripping a wolf from her other half, severing the sacred bond between soul and beast. Damon couldn’t imagine a fate more brutal. More inhumane. Damon raked a hand through his hair, his frustration mounting. He’d frightened her. He let her leave without food. And now, she was out there—alone, vulnerable. 'How do I fix this?' His wolf growled. 'Fix what? You came here to seduce Marcy, ruin Alpha Edward’s plans, and leave. What changed? You want to apologize for being an ass and take her out for dinner?' Damon scowled, staring at the darkened tree line in the distance. [SFX: TREES RUSTLING IN THE WIND] He wasn’t the kind of man to coddle or chase after anyone. He told himself to forget her, to move on. But the truth was, he wasn’t sure if he could. Damon stormed up the stairs, each step heavier than the last. His blood ran hot, his chest tight with frustration he couldn’t shake. She ran from him. The copper-haired girl with those wide, frightened eyes and the scent that still clung to his skin. Like she wanted nothing to do with him. Fine. Let her go. He threw the bedroom door open without thinking—and froze. Nora was already there, draped across his bed like she belonged, wearing nothing but a wicked smirk. “I figured you’d need company,” she purred, stretching, letting her fingers trail across his pillow. Marking her territory. "Rough night?" Damon exhaled hard, his fists clenching at his sides. The girl’s scent was still in his head, citrus and freesia, clinging like a curse. But Nora smelled of want. Willing. Available. A distraction. That’s all he needed. That’s all this was. He closed the door with a snap and stepped toward the bed, gaze dark and unreadable. “Shut up,” he growled. Then he grabbed her. [SFX: SOUND OF THE SHOWER RUNNING AND TURNING OFF, DAMON SIGHS] Damon sat on the edge of the bed later, running a hand through his damp hair. The shower hadn’t washed away the frustration, nor the bitter aftertaste of what just happened. Nora was already gone. He glanced down and saw a pair of torn panties near the foot of the bed. Not Marcy’s. Nora’s. His lip curled. Perfect. Just another mess to clean up. "You’re a damn fool." His wolf's voice slithered into his mind, thick with disgust. "Did that make you forget her? Did she feel like our mate?" Damon clenched his jaw. No. Nora had been warm, willing—everything he should’ve wanted. But it had been empty. Pointless. The moment his release faded, the hunger in his chest only grew sharper. His wolf sneered. "I warned you. She is the only one who can satisfy us." Damon growled under his breath. He didn’t want this to be true. He didn’t want to need the girl with the copper-colored hair. And yet… he did. If he was ever going to find peace again, he needed to find her. His frail, elusive mate. The Omega who kept slipping through his fingers. [SFX: BIRDS CHIRPING, EARLY MORNING AMBIENCE] The next morning, Damon contacted Caden and Maya through their mind link. 'Are you guys up?' 'We are now,' Caden grumbled. They had an agreement—nights were private between him and Maya, and Damon only disturbed them if something urgent came up. Maya’s voice grew alert. 'Did something happen?' 'Caden, come to my room.' There was a pause before Caden responded. 'On my way.' When Caden arrived, he gave the room a once-over before raising a brow at Damon. "You look like shit. Were you attacked?" His gaze fell on the shredded panties discarded on the floor. "Oh. Never mind. Guess you had a long night." Damon wasn’t in the mood for jokes. He tossed and turned the entire night, plagued by nightmares. He saw the copper-haired girl trapped in darkness, shadowy hands choking her, bruising her skin. He clawed at an invisible barrier, screaming her name. Except he didn’t even know her name. "How did you feel when you met Maya?" Damon asked abruptly. Caden’s grin faded. "Why? Is Marcy your mate?" Damon rolled his eyes. "Just answer the damn question." [SFX: CADEN SIGHS] "Attraction, sparks, happiness. I needed Maya to be happy so I could be happy. I thought I knew what happiness was before, but after meeting her, I realized I’d been clueless." Damon clenched his jaw. That wasn’t what he felt. He felt restless, furious, out of control. "Did you ever think about resisting it?" Caden looked appalled. "Why the hell would I? She’s the best thing that ever happened to me. I waited my whole life for her. Why would I reject her?" Damon’s stomach twisted. "What if Maya was in danger because of you? Would you pick her safety over your happiness? What if the only way to protect her was to reject her?" Caden frowned. "What kind of twisted scenario is that? I wouldn’t be happy if she suffered. Rejection would break us both, so I’d rather face danger together." He eyed Damon sharply. "What’s going on? Did last night fry your brain?" Damon exhaled harshly. "I don’t know what’s going on." Caden shrugged. "Alright. We’re still leaving after breakfast, right?" Damon hesitated. Could he really leave without seeing her again? Just one more time—to make sure she was okay, to confirm that the sparks weren’t in his head? "Let me think about it.” Caden studied his Alpha, his oldest friend. There was something Damon wasn’t saying. He could feel it. But he didn’t press. Damon would talk when he was ready, and when he did, Caden would be there. He always was. He couldn’t have known Damon’s mind was consumed by the copper-haired girl, his true fated mate. Or that beneath his calm exterior, he was seething over the bruise Marcy had left on her skin. That cruel woman. His so-called betrothed. He could tear her apart if it wouldn't start a damn war. Though maybe there were other ways to destroy her… Caden turned toward the door when Damon’s voice stopped him. “Could you look into Marcy for me? Anything we can use to discredit her: past scandals, secrets, whatever you can find.” Caden nodded without hesitation. “Anything, Damon.” He slipped out, closing the door softly behind him. [MUSIC: PENSIVE STRINGS] 'Are you thinking about rejecting her?' his wolf asked. Damon sighed. 'I need to protect her.' 'Then keep her close. Don’t reject her.' His wolf had explained that, without her wolf, Talia didn’t feel the bond. She wasn’t drawn to him the way he was to her. To win her, he’d have to do it the human way; court her, earn her trust. But without the bond, nothing guaranteed she would stay and that terrified Damon the most! Damon didn’t know the first thing about romance, but he knew one thing—no one could know she was his mate. If Alpha Edward learned, he’d use her against him. She’d become leverage, a hostage. Damon couldn’t allow that. After breakfast, Damon met with Alpha Edward in his office. "I wonder if you’re aware of how your Omegas are treated," Damon said. Alpha Edward frowned. "Elaborate." "Do they get paid? Fed? Protected?" Edward bristled. “We provide accommodations, three meals a day. They have access to the kitchen. We train them, discipline them if necessary, but no one is mistreated." Damon leaned forward. "Then why did I see one yesterday, perfectly fine—and hours later, covered in bruises?" Alpha Edward’s jaw tightened. "Disputes happen." Damon smirked. "Then maybe you should have a chat with your daughter." Edward’s eyes sharpened. "Marcy?" "A Luna should protect her people—not beat them to a pulp. If my mate was ever treated like that—" Damon cut himself off, clenching his fists. Edward narrowed his eyes. "I’ll speak with her." Damon smirked. "I’m counting on it." Later when Marcy entered Edward’s study, he cut straight to the point. "How is your relationship with Damon?" Marcy smiled. "We’re getting along well. I think he plans on making me his Luna." Edward’s voice darkened. "Then explain why he thinks you beat Omegas half to death." Marcy paled. "What were you thinking?!" he roared. "You don’t beat an Omega when an Alpha you’re trying to impress is watching!" Marcy swallowed hard. She had just made a very dangerous mistake. "Do whatever it takes. Do you understand me?" Alpha Edward’s voice was razor-sharp, slicing through the thick air between them. His hand slammed against the desk, the loud crack making Marcy jump. Marcy swallowed hard, nodding fervently. "Yes, Father." "Don’t just ‘yes, Father’ me!" he snapped, eyes gleaming with fury. "I gave you everything. Position, power, the opportunity to become Luna of the strongest pack! And you’re ruining it because of your carelessness. Do you know what happens if you fail me? If you mess this up?" Marcy’s breath hitched. "I—I can fix it. I promise." Edward’s jaw clenched. "You’d better. Find Damon. Make him yours. By any means necessary." Marcy rushed to her room, slamming the door shut behind her. Her hands trembled as she braced herself against the vanity. That was close. And it was all her fault. That lowly mutt, Talia. A constant thorn in Marcy’s side. Why would Alpha Damon, of all people, care so much about such a useless little omega? It made no sense. After a deep breath, Marcy steeled herself. She wouldn’t fail. She stripped off her dress, selected something more daring—plunging neckline, fabric that clung in all the right places—and touched up her makeup before making her way to find Damon. Damon was exasperated. All this would be simpler if she could feel the bond and the delicious sparks that make him feel alive. "Because…" he repeated. "I feel responsible. You got hurt because of me, and it's not right. Let me help you. It will make me feel better." This was the truth. Part of the truth, at least. "Do you take every girl who gets hurt back to your pack?" Not really. But he is not the guy who would look away from injustice. However, he couldn't tell Talia that she was special either. "When you come to the Dark Howlers pack, you will see for yourself that we accept everyone who comes seeking help without bad intentions. I promise that if you don't like it in the Dark Howlers pack, I will help you resettle at the location of your choice." With his index finger, Damon made a cross over his chest where the heart was, to confirm his sincerity, but his silent promise had an additional clause how he would make sure she was treated well and she never wanted to leave. Talia bit the inside of her cheek while considering her options. One was staying at the Red Moon pack. Anna's bullying was escalating, and Marcy started picking on her also. Yesterday Marcy came to the attic and Talia got a beating for something she didn't do. The second option was to go to the Dark Howlers pack. Alpha Damon said that in his pack people were accepted. Could it be worse than here? Probably not. Of course, there was also the third option for Talia to leave on her own somewhere, but that option was scary and uncertain, and it will exist even if she goes with Alpha Damon. Damon saw that Talia was considering it and he spoke with urgency before she could decline his offer. "Grab your things. You only need to say that you reject the Red Moon pack and Edward Redmayne as your Alpha, and the mind link will break. With that, you are free to go, and they can't find you."Talia shook her head. "I don't have the mind link. Alpha Edward's father brought me here as a child, and I never went through the ceremony." "Good!" Damon exclaimed louder than intended. She doesn't belong anywhere, and he was more than happy to give her a home. With him. "Get your things." "Just like that?" Damon nodded. "Just like that." Talia paused and decided to ask the question that was bothering her from the moment he came to the attic. "How do I know that you are not tricking me?" Damon stood up and Talia felt chills surround her when his body separated from hers. He extended his hand toward Talia, palm up. "Let me prove it to you." Victor demanded to know why she still had the nerve to show her face after six years. Sophia's answer wasn't an excuse — it was a warning he wouldn't understand until she walked on stage.

Sophia Tillman spent three years married to a man who never touched her with real passion, still holding onto the hope of building a family with him. She had no idea someone close to her was quietly sabotaging every pregnancy she carried, stealing that dream from her one betrayal at a time. When the truth surfaced too late, Victor didn't wait to hear her side. He decided she was worthless and threw her out without a second thought.

She made sure he'd never forget her. On their last night as husband and wife, she drugged his drink, took what he'd denied her for years, and disappeared before dawn — walking away with a secret it would take him six years to even suspect.

At a medical research gala six years later, Victor spots her across the room and confronts her immediately, demanding to know why she'd dare show up. Sophia doesn't flinch. She simply tells him he has no idea what he left her with — and before he can even process the words, the host calls her to the stage as tonight's keynote speaker, joined by her two sons.

Victor's drink freezes mid-air as two boys walk out beside her, sharp-featured, unmistakably familiar. Laura's composure shatters beside him. Neither of them says a word, because for the first time, Victor understands that the woman he called worthless didn't just survive what he did to her — she built an entire life out of it, and she's just handed him proof, in front of everyone, that he can never take back.
